Features

  • 37.5W-75W Isolated Output • Regulated Outputs
  • Efficiency to 85% • Continuous Short Circuit Protection
  • 300KHz Switching Frequency • Five-Sided Metal Case
  • 2 : 1 Input Range • Industry Standard Half-Brick Package

External Output Trimming Application Note Derating The operating case temperature range of the CHB75 series is -40˚C to +100˚C. When operating the CHB75 , proper derating or cooling is needed . Following is the derating curve of CHB75 without heat sink The CHB75 series allows the user to switch the module on and off electronically with remote on/off feature. The CHB75 series are available with "positive logic" or "negative logic" (option). Measured with 15A load on VO1 SPECIFICATIONS Input Specifications Positive Logic Remote ON/OFF ( see note 3 & 4 ) Input Filter PI Type Output Specifications Voltage Accuracy +/-2.0% max. Transient Response:25% Step Load Change <500us External Trim Adj. Range +/- 5.0% Ripple & Noise, 20MHz BW 2.5V & 3.3V & 5V 40mV RMS, max. 100mV pk-pk, max. Temperature Coefficient +/- 0.03%/ oC Short Circuit Protection Continuous Line Regulation1, Single/Dual +/-0.2% max. Load Regulation2, Single/Dual +/-0.5% max. Over Voltage Protection trip Range ,% Vo nom 115-140% Current Limit3 110% ~140% Nominal Output General Specifications Efficiency See Table Isolation Voltage Input/Output 1500VDC min. Input/Case 1500VDC min. Output/Case 1500VDC min. Isolation Resistance 107 ohms min. Switching Frequency 400KHz ,Typ. Operating Case Temperature -40oC to +100oC Storage Tempterature -55oC to +105oC Thermal Shutdown, Case Temp 100oC Typ Dimensions 2.28X2.40X0.50 inches (57.9X61.0X12.7mm)
